martedì, marzo 20, 2007

RAWUW - Ruby Ajax & Webservice UI for Windows

..

In this post I show you how you can use Ajax to develop with a HTML UI with Ruby

Recently I started developing with ruby, with the Windows version to be precise.

I'm very busy at the moment so I need to develop as fast as I can.

I needed a way to design an User Interface with the minimum efford and, since I haven't Internet nor Tk installed on my Windows Machine and I wouldn't spend many time to learn another library to draw something on the screen, I looked around the documentation for something that I already knew..

I saw that Ruby lets you play with WIN32OLE, particularly with InternetExplorer.Application (also known as a WebBrowser control).

In C# you can write a class and expose its properties and methods through the window.external object of the WebBrowser control so that you can use it in javascript

I haven't found a simply way to do this with Ruby.

So I thought how I can associate browser events to ruby code .. I needed a Bridge .. Hey, wait ..AJAX!!


Read More!

giovedì, marzo 15, 2007

recensione joost (1 parte)

Ecco la prima parte della mia personalissima recensione a Joost, la recensione sarà in 2 lingue, italiano e inglese











Cos' è Joost
Il progetto Joost, conosciuto in passato come The Venice Project,
è un progetto degli stessi autori di Skype e Kazaa ovvero Janus Friis e Ikals Zennstrom.
Il progetto è molto interessante poichè mira a diventare la piattaforma di diffusione di contenuti video del futuro.

L' obiettivo è ricreare la senzazione di guardare la TV, sfruttando le tecnologie attuali,
lo streaming dei dati utilizza infatti usa un protocollo P2P e i video sono compressi in formato h264 e trasmessi in tempo reale al momento della richiesta.
La parte più interessante di tutto ciò è che è basato sulla Mozilla Platform,
esattamente come Firefox, questo dovrebbe bastare per far capire che in futuro usciranno plugin e skin per questo programma, oltre ad essere un punto di certezza per la stabilità dell' applicazione.

Il progetto, così come Skype mira ad essere gratuito e già da ora i gestori di Joost hanno stretto accordi con diversi fornitori dei contenuti per assicurare il buon esito del progetto, la piattaforma Joost attira molto sia perchè
dietro ad esso c'e' un gruppo che si è già affermato con applicazioni di successo,
sia perchè all' interno dei contenuti sono presenti dei minispot pubblicitari di qualche secondo che garantiscono ai provider di contenuti i costi di gestione e attirano persone interessate a lucrarci, in un articolo apparso sul Time i 2 creatori stima no che entro 2/3 anni
avremo a disposizione 5000 canali!!!

I video hanno un ottima qualità, come potete vedere dai screenshot allegati a questo post, e sono suddivisi per "Canali", già da ora sono disponibili canali molto interessanti come ad Esempio Fifth gear, un canale inglese che fa recensioni di Automobili, Ci sono vari canali musicali ed alcuni canali di MTV, c'e' un canale (BONG) che trasmette Anime giapponesi(!!)
nella seconda parte della recensione farò una panoramica dei canali disponibili, al momento della stesura e spiegherò il funzionamento delle varie parti che compongono questo software, compresi gli attuali plug-in disponibili(la figura qui a fianco ne mostra alcuni)

lunedì, marzo 05, 2007

Google dom translator scriptlet

Andr3a Giammarchi write a good pieces of code, i make a scriplet to anydays use..

just save this link on you preferites sites
and use where you want.
Click on it to test it
I tried on FF and IE7, enjoy ;)

domenica, marzo 04, 2007

Project venic...I mean joost

I received a beta tester invite for this marvelous program, in these days i m trying it
and soon i will post a review of this product, stay tuned..